3.4.3 Interactive Scope Features
The motion engineer can use the mouse to probe and manipulate the scope display with the following mouse
button combinations:
Mouse Button
Button 1
Shift + Button 1
Button 2
Description
Data probe: Pressing and dragging mouse button one over the scope window
displays the data probe cursor. This cursor prints the value of each trace at the
cursor position on the scope display, as well as printing the value in the value
at cursor field of the scope settings window.
Zoom on range: Pressing shift + mouse button one and dragging the displayed
cursor over a range of data from left to right zooms the display to the selected
range. Dragging the shift + button one in a right to left motion zooms out to the
default zoom level.
Scroll: Pressing and dragging mouse button two scrolls the graph in the direction
of the mouse movement.
3.4.4 Printing Scope Data
Selecting print from the application file menu brings up the scope print window. The trace window is printed as it
is displayed, at the current zoom level and scroll position.
3.4.5 Exporting Scope Data
Selecting export from the application file menu exports all of the trace data from the scope window to a comma-
separated ASCII file format, which is compatible with major spreadsheet applications. The data file contains one
column of data for each trace, with two lines of header data defining the trace variables and units in use.
